Urban Insect Farm Tour — Werms Inc

Schools, families, corporate teams & community groups · Ages 4+

Step inside a real working insect farm at Pasir Panjang. Watch mealworms quietly demolish trays of food waste, handle live earthworms bare-handed in a vermicomposting session, explore cricket breeding and discover how insects are quietly solving Singapore's food waste crisis — one worm at a time. Over 200 Singapore schools have visited.

All About Bees — with Bee Amazed Garden

Families · Schools · Corporate teams · Ages 4+

A safe, up-close encounter with live bees in partnership with Bee Amazed Garden — Singapore's dedicated bee experience centre. Participants learn the basics of beekeeping, discover how a hive works from the inside, and taste freshly harvested honey straight from the comb. The session goes beyond the bees: teamwork, resilience and purposeful contribution are the leadership lessons drawn from how a colony operates. A gentle, expert-guided transformation from fear into genuine fascination.

Long Kuan Hung Crocodile Farm Tour

Families & school groups · Ages 3+ · ~1 hr 15 min

Step behind the gates of Long Kuan Hung — one of Singapore's last working crocodile farms, at 321 Neo Tiew Crescent. Walk through rearing pens and breeder ponds, watch farm staff perform feeding demonstrations, then feed the crocodiles yourself under close supervision. An anatomy session using a stuffed crocodile reveals the ancient engineering behind these reptiles, and an educational segment covers crocodile skin preservation. If you visit during hatching season, you may catch baby crocodiles emerging from the egg. Wrap up with a tasting of crocodile herbal soup. Free parking on site.

Wholesnail Farm Tour

Families & school groups · sheltered indoor venue

Meet live snails up close on a guided tour of an urban snail farm right here in Singapore. Children discover how snails are farmed and why they matter, with sustainability and local-farming talk and an interactive Q&A — all in a sheltered, comfortable indoor setting.

Nanyang Coffee Roastery Tour — Kim Guan Guan

Schools, families, corporate teams & active-ageing groups

Go behind the scenes at Singapore's first FSSC 22000-certified traditional coffee roastery. Watch beans roast live in the drum, feel the rush of steam as they drop into the cooling pan, then brew your own kopi through a cloth sock filter the old-school way — and taste the cup that has powered 1,600+ kopitiams for over 35 years.
